
In entrepreneurial companies, things move fast! Priorities shift. People change roles. New initiatives launch while others quietly fade out, but in all that motion, what often gets overlooked is how you close one chapter before starting the next.
Clean transitions build trust.
Whether it is how you wrap up a project, offboard a team member, or shift a strategic focus, the way you close things sets the tone for what comes next.
When leaders communicate clearly, acknowledge effort, keep things clean and create closure, they leave space for momentum. When the fog clears early, the path forward is calm and clear.
